CMA Schools – Starting Your Career as a (CMA)-Certified Medical Assistant

The requirements for (MA) Medical Assistant classes differ from one program to the next, but most will have a couple of standard ones. The foremost is to fulfill the minimum age prerequisite and have a H.S. diploma or equivalent, the third is to have negative test results for Tuberculosis and Hepatitis, and lastly is to be cleared by a criminal background investigation.

Why Does a Certification Matter So Much?

Without question, CMA certification is needed for future CMA, and that comes right from the American Association of Medical Assistants. The American Registry of Medical Assistants handles a national registry that has each certified Certified Medical Assistant on it. After getting your certification and becoming included on the registry, you’ll then have your employment eligibility, a chance at higher pay, and a great deal more as you start a new career!

You’ll want to bear in mind not every states have the same requirements for licensing or for career eligibility. You should definitely verify all the facts with your school and state board.
